Replacing the Ribbon Out Sensor
You must remove the bottom case before performing this procedure.
Removal
1. Use a small flat bladed screwdriver to release the ribbon guide’s right-side tab from the
ribbon carriage. Pull the left side of the guide free from the ribbon carriage.
2. Use a #1 Phillips screwdriver to remove the screw securing the ribbon out sensor circuit
board.
3. Remove the five screws securing the ribbon carriage’s right side cover to the frame and
remove the cover.
4. Remove the clip securing the sensor’s flex cable to the side of the printer’s chassis.
5. Release the sensor’s flex cable from the Main Logic circuit board. Lift the latch to release
the cable. The single screw securing the Main Logic circuit board can be removed to gain
better access to the connector.
6. Slide the flex cable out of the cable clamps, lower chassis and ribbon carriage.
Caution • Prepare your work area by protecting against static discharge. Your work area
must be static-safe and include a properly grounded conductive cushioned mat to hold the
printer and a conductive wrist strap for yourself.
